3.11.10 | Women's Nordic Skiing
PRESQUE ISLE, Maine – St. Scholastica sophomore Eleanor Magnuson (So.-Champlin Park, Minn.) nearly scored a bronze medal, finishing fourth in the 18-19 year-old “older junior” girls 10km classic at the 2010 USSA Junior Olympics on Wednesday. The Junior Olympics annually serve as the age group U.S. Junior National Championships for athletes ages 19 and under.

3.4.10 | Men's Hockey
ST. PAUL – For the second consecutive year, the St. Scholastica hockey team had a league-best 11 members selected to the Academic All-Northern Collegiate Hockey Association (NCHA) team; it was announced today by NCHA Sports Information Director Brian Monahan.
